The Center School

Designed by Herbert D. Hale of Boston, the Center School was constructed in 1903-1904 at the cost of more than $35,000. In keeping with the architectural style on the Lancaster Town Green, it was recommended that it be Bulfinch Colonial. When it first opened, the second story...
